In a striking commentary on the ongoing conflict between Ukraine and Russia,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ky has recently brought attention to the escalating military capabilities being deployed in Moscow. As tensions simmer, he emphasized the transformation of the Russian capital into a fortified stronghold, bolstered by advanced air defense systems including the S-400 and S-500, along with the Pantsir system.
In recent months, the landscape of military readiness has changed dramatically. Zelensky's remarks come at a crucial time, highlighting the implications of Russia's military strategies not just for Ukraine, but for the entire region. The introduction of these advanced systems demonstrates a significant shift in Russia's defense posture.
The S-400 and S-500 air defense systems represent some of the most capable technologies in Russia's arsenal. Designed to intercept a wide range of aerial threats, these systems enhance Moscow's defensive capabilities significantly. The Pantsir, a hybrid system combining missiles and guns, adds another layer of protection against both aircraft and precision munitions.
Zelensky's warnings about Moscow's fortified status are not merely rhetorical; they underscore a shifting balance of power in Eastern Europe. The advancements in Russian air defense have direct ramifications for Ukraine's military strategies and operations.
